我有一张表,其中包含一些记录,其中包括姓名,评级等字段.
我首先要根据评级限制结果排序到20,然后在此结果集上希望进一步根据名称应用排序.
我知道要排序我们需要使用像这样的查询
Select * from table order by rating Desc limit 20
Run Code Online (Sandbox Code Playgroud)
但是在这个结果集上如何应用另一个级别的排序?如何在一个sqlite语句中组合这两种类型?
我在Windows Vista上使用SDK.每次我启动模拟器它只是挂在Android动画.在log cat上显示Waiting for HOME('android.process.acore')将被启动...
在此之后没有任何反应 我已经浏览了这个论坛上的所有相关帖子,但对我来说没有任何作用.我甚至重新安装了两次但没有任何作用.
有人可以帮忙吗?我已经尝试过目标2.1,2.3和3.0
我想知道用android中的应用程序打包数据库是多么安全.用户可以轻松访问数据库吗?由于我拥有的数据库将拥有数据,我不想被用户滥用而被滥用,在移动应用程序中保护数据库的最佳方法是什么?
我的应用程序也将使用Web服务(联系我自己的网站),例如http:\ www.mysite.com/services/xxx
我的网站会将一些数据返回给移动应用.如果有人反编译java代码(在apk中),他将很容易访问我用于Web服务的URL.如何保护我的网站数据免受恶意用户的攻击.如果有人知道URL,他只需在浏览器中键入该URL并获取json格式的所有数据,这是我不想要的,因为这些数据可能非常敏感.即使我保持编码,用户也可以从java代码(他在反编译apk后获得)中了解编码.
如何保护我的数据库不被滥用?
如果我的应用程序要在移动设备上显示诸如餐馆,酒吧等本地地点,我应该总是使用网络服务从网站上获取它们,或者提供具有这些详细信息的本地数据库,以便可以快速获取信息.在这种情况下,我可以提供UPDATE Web服务,它将更新本地数据库.但是本地数据库的安全性对我来说非常重要.
任何人都可以建议在哪里保留数据库以及如何保护它?
Rgds,Sapan
我正在开发一个Android应用程序,我想整合facebook就像.我正在浏览http://developers.facebook.com/docs/guides/mobile/#android链接
我几乎没有怀疑:
我使用keytool生成密钥但无法理解如何在移动和设备部分注册它.移动和设备部分在哪里?
如何在我的应用程序中实现类似facebook的按钮功能?任何示例代码都非常有用.
Rgds,Sapan
www.darooadda.com
每当我改变手机的方向时,我都会看到网格视图中项目的顺序相反,即第一个位置现在的结尾处是什么,依此类推.
我该怎样摆脱这个问题?根据点击的位置,我正在调用不同的活动.但由于订单发生变化,因此在更改屏幕方向时会调用错误的活动.
我android:configChanges="orientation|keyboardHidden"
在我的清单文件中添加了.
任何帮助表示赞赏.
适配器类:
class ImageAdapter extends BaseAdapter {
Context mContext;
private String[] mHome_icon_text = { "A", "B",
"C", "D", "E","F" };
private Integer[] mHome_icon_image = { R.drawable.icon,
R.drawable.icon, R.drawable.icon, R.drawable.icon,
R.drawable.icon, R.drawable.icon, };
public ImageAdapter(Context c) {
mContext = c;
}
@Override
public int getCount() {
// TODO Auto-generated method stub
return mHome_icon_text.length;
}
@Override
public Object getItem(int position) {
return null;
}
public long getItemId(int position) {
return 0;
}
@Override
public View getView(int position, …
Run Code Online (Sandbox Code Playgroud) 我正在使用Apache POI库来读/写xlsx.在我原来的xlsx中,我有一个命名范围"XYZ".
我想更新此名称范围内的单元格值.我怎样才能做到这一点?我这样做了:
XSSFName name = workbook.getName("XYZ");
String formula = name.getRefersToFormula();
System.out.println("Formula = " + formula);
Run Code Online (Sandbox Code Playgroud)
现在,我不知道如何在这个命名范围内获得单个单元格的句柄.
任何人都可以请指出我可以使用的正确API吗?
Rgds Sapan
我的android应用程序需要经常访问sqlite数据库.我在想是否有办法索引数据库以便更快地访问数据.哈有人在android中做过数据库索引吗?请建议我最好的方法吗?
是否真的需要,因为我们拥有本地设备上的所有数据库,甚至每次运行查询都不会花费太多时间.
Rgds,Sapan
我有一个基于php的网站www.darooadda.com.我想知道是否有任何Facebook API邀请Facebook帐户的朋友.如果用户使用Facebook帐户登录网站,他应该能够从网站邀请他的Facebook好友.
任何人都可以帮助我正确的api文档或示例PHP代码吗?
我期待找到C fgets的C++ fstream等效函数.我尝试使用fstream的get函数,但没有得到我想要的.get函数不提取delim字符,而fgets函数用于提取它.所以,我写了一个代码来从我的代码本身插入这个delim字符.但它给出了奇怪的行为.请参阅下面的示例代码;
#include <stdio.h>
#include <fstream>
#include <iostream>
int main(int argc, char **argv)
{
char str[256];
int len = 10;
std::cout << "Using C fgets function" << std::endl;
FILE * file = fopen("C:\\cpp\\write.txt", "r");
if(file == NULL){
std::cout << " Error opening file" << std::endl;
}
int count = 0;
while(!feof(file)){
char *result = fgets(str, len, file);
std::cout << result << std::endl ;
count++;
}
std::cout << "\nCount = " << count << std::endl;
fclose(file);
std::fstream fp("C:\\cpp\\write.txt", std::ios_base::in);
int …
Run Code Online (Sandbox Code Playgroud)